Abstract
A sol-gel method of preparing high-temperature superconductor, Bi2Sr2CaCu2O8+x, was developed. The superconducting phase was formed at temperatures as low as 850°C. Pellets sintered from these sol-gel powders exhibited zero resistivity at Tc≈67 K.
